Université Catholique de Louvain

Overview

UCLouvain is Belgium's largest French-speaking university, located primarily in the planned city of Louvain-la-Neuve. It traces its history back to the original University of Leuven founded in 1425. Today, it is a leading European research university known for its strengths in medicine, economics, and social sciences.
